About ElevenLabs

ElevenLabs is a research and product company defining the frontier of audio AI. Millions of people use our technology to read articles, voice over videos, and restore voices lost to disability. Leading developers and enterprises worldwide use ElevenLabs to build intelligent agents for support, sales, and education.

We launched in January 2023 with the first AI model to cross the threshold of human-like speech. In January 2025, we raised a $180 million Series C round, valuing the company at $3.3 billion. By September 2025, that valuation doubled to $6.6 billion as we surpassed $200 million ARR in under three years.

Our mission is to build the most important audio AI platform in the world, solve AI audio intelligence, and make information accessible in any voice, language, or sound.

Our core offerings are our Creative Platform and the Agents Platform, powered by proprietary Text to Speech, Speech to Text, and conversational AI models.

About the role

We're looking for a Data Scientist focused on marketing analytics to power the insights that drive our B2B growth engine. You'll work at the intersection of data and go-to-market strategy, helping us understand what makes B2B prospects convert, which channels and campaigns drive the highest-quality pipeline, and how to prioritize our marketing investments.

You'll partner closely with marketing, sales, and revenue operations to build dashboards that track funnel health, develop lead scoring models that surface the right opportunities, and conduct deep-dive analyses that uncover what's working and what's not. From attribution modeling to campaign performance to understanding the B2B buyer journey, your work will directly shape how we acquire and convert our most valuable customers.

This is a hands-on, high-impact role for someone who combines analytical rigor with business intuition - a builder who can translate complex data into clear recommendations and isn't afraid to proactively surface opportunities before being asked.

Requirements
  • Expertise in marketing and revenue analytics, with a strong foundation in SQL and Python and familiarity with analytics tools across the data stack

  • Experience working with CRM data (Salesforce preferred) and understanding of B2B sales funnels, pipeline metrics, and lead lifecycle stages

  • Strong analytical intuition with an ability to connect marketing activities to business outcomes and derive actionable insights from messy, real-world data

  • A deep understanding of key marketing metrics such as CAC, conversion rates, pipeline velocity, and attribution

  • Experience building dashboards and reports that drive decision-making across marketing and sales teams

  • Proven ability to communicate findings clearly to non-technical stakeholders and translate analysis into actionable recommendations

  • Not afraid to get your hands dirty to get the job done, whether it's cleaning up CRM data, debugging tracking issues, or building new reporting infrastructure as our needs evolve

What you need to know about the Los Angeles Tech Scene

Los Angeles is a global leader in entertainment, so it’s no surprise that many of the biggest players in streaming, digital media and game development call the city home. But the city boasts plenty of non-entertainment innovation as well, with tech companies spanning verticals like AI, fintech, e-commerce and biotech. With major universities like Caltech, UCLA, USC and the nearby UC Irvine, the city has a steady supply of top-flight tech and engineering talent — not counting the graduates flocking to Los Angeles from across the world to enjoy its beaches, culture and year-round temperate climate.

Key Facts About Los Angeles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 375,800; 5.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Snap, Netflix, SpaceX, Disney, Google
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, adtech, media, software, game development
  • Funding Landscape: $11.6 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Strong Ventures, Fifth Wall, Upfront Ventures, Mucker Capital, Kittyhawk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: California Institute of Technology, UCLA, University of Southern California, UC Irvine, Pepperdine, California Institute for Immunology and Immunotherapy, Center for Quantum Science and Engineering
